Scarbrough's Consulting Core Practice Methodology
focuses on Proactive Compliance with US Customs. This is
achieved through our Scarbrough's proactive framework
for applying and documenting internal controls to
leverage Customs and Border Protection (CBP) programs to
optimize cost, efficiency, and compliance. Ultimately,
this framework lowers costs, minimizes risks, and
removes process constraints by enabling a more
responsive and predictable global supply chain.

It is important for each importer to realize that they
are liability of all actions through the course of
importation. The penalties for non-compliance can be
huge. It is incumbent upon them to have and use solid
